Electronic market affected due to power cuts, snatching of cell phones
Karachi (PPI) - Chairman, FPCCI Standing Committee on Communication and former Sindh minister Muhammad Noman Saigal has urged the Karachi Electric Supply Company to exempt big and small markets of city from load shedding so that business and trade activities could be continued without any disturbance.
Speaking at launching of noman.com at a local market in Sakhi Hassan, Noman Saigal said it has become very difficult for business community to continue their daily business and especially the shopkeepers at electronic market are worst affected, therefore, the KESC should review its load shedding strategy.
The shopkeepers on this occasion told FPCCI leader that the number of people coming to the markets has declined a lot due to prolonged power cuts. Moreover, the people now use old cell phones due to snatching incidents and this too has affected the business of new cell phones.
